Meteorite

The stars at night are like nothing you’ve seen on land: they are brighter, you can see millions more, and they seem closer. Tonight, Chis saw a meteorite. It was a brilliant white ball streaking across the sky. It was so bright, that it lit up the sails. Dave claims that it was so bright that he could see its reflection in Chis’ forehead.
